2016-08-26 84 views
0

我需要測試BootStrap單選按鈕是否被選中。 這是我的方法,但它不起作用。 如何驗證單選按鈕是否已選中?如何知道BootStrap單選按鈕是否被選中?

<script> 
    function optChange() { 
      if (document.getElementById("optEventType").val() == 'yes'){ 
      /// Do something..... 
      } 
    } 
</script> 

<form> 
    <div id ="optType" onchange="optChange()" class="radio"> 
     <label><input type="radio" name="opt1" id = "opt1">Tex21 </label> 
     <label><input type="radio" name="opt1" id = "opt2">Text2</label> 
    </div> 
</form> 

回答

0
if ($("#opt1").is(":checked"))) { 
    // do A 
} 

else if ($("#opt2").is(":checked")) { 
    // do B 
} 

你有一個類似的答案在這裏:jQuery, checkboxes and .is(":checked")

但是我看到你使用的ID在選擇屬性,所以我用它你的答案..

相關問題